EDO

Edo state Government has appealed for cooperation from the comity of nations and international organizations in tackling illegal migration and human trafficking.

Senior Special Assistant to the state Governor on Human Trafficking and Illegal Migration, Solomon Okoduwa who made the call in Benin City noted that no fewer than two thousand, nine hundred and ten returnees were evacuated from Libya to Nigeria between November 2017 and February 2018.

He said the state government was making efforts to address the causes of illegal migration and human trafficking with a view to curbing them, through embarking on massive awareness campaign in the media, streets, markets, churches and schools to sensitize the people on dangers associated with illegal migration.

He therefore called on the international community to collaborate with the state government in curbing the menace and reducing the scourge.
